HANDLING OF MATERIALS
220130310031 · 01/23/2013 · Tilden Mining Company L C
Details
Degree of injury DYS AWY FRM WRK & RESTRCTD ACT
Classification HANDLING OF MATERIALS
Accident type Over-exertion in lifting objects
Occupation Maintenance man, Mechanic, Repair/Serviceman, Boilermaker, Fueler, Tire tech, Field service tech
Activity Handling supplies or material
Injury source METAL,NEC(PIPE,WIRE,NAIL)
Nature of injury SPRAIN,STRAIN RUPT DISC
Body part SHOULDERS (COLLARBONE/CLAVICLE/SCAPULA)
Days lost 24
Mine experience 2.56 years
Operator
Controller (parent) U.S. Steel Canada; Cliffs Natural Resources Inc
Operator Tilden Mining Company L C
Mine 2000422
Narrative The employee was removing castings (weighing approx 40 lbs each) from the shipping container. When he lifted one out with his left arm he experienced discomfort in his left shoulder. He was evaluated by a Physician, given restrictions and returned to work.
